A forest fire was extinguished in the Beyşehir district of Konya, Turkey. Fire trucks and health teams were dispatched to the region following the fire. The flames were near a settlement, where residents also participated in extinguishing efforts along with the fire teams. The fire was brought under control before it spread to a wider area after long efforts.

In Gümüşhane’s Dumanlı Village, 38 nature lovers from GÜDAK took part in a 14-kilometer nature walk along the “Lost Santa Road” through the Santa Ruins. Amid fog, drizzle, bird sounds, and blooming flowers, participants followed stone-paved forest paths past historic churches, fountains, and bridges dating back to the 17th century. Known as “Paradise in the Valley,” the Santa Ruins, with seven neighborhoods of centuries-old architecture, offered a blend of natural beauty and deep-rooted history.
